在 Ubuntu 中使用 Qt Creator 进行性能优化,可以按照以下步骤进行:
-
使用 Qt Creator 的 Profiler 工具:Qt Creator 自带了一个用于性能分析和优化的 Profiler 工具。通过该工具,可以查看应用程序的性能数据,如 CPU 使用率、内存占用等,并进行相应的优化。
-
使用 Valgrind 工具进行内存泄漏检测:Valgrind 是一个用于检测内存泄漏和内存错误的工具。在 Qt Creator 中可以集成 Valgrind 工具,通过检测内存泄漏和内存错误,提高应用程序的性能。
-
使用 GDB 进行调试和性能分析:GDB 是一个功能强大的调试工具,可以用于调试和性能分析。通过在 Qt Creator 中集成 GDB,可以对应用程序进行调试和性能分析,找出性能瓶颈并进行优化。
-
使用优化编译选项:在 Qt Creator 中可以设置编译选项来优化应用程序的性能,如使用 O2 或 O3 优化等级,启用编译器优化选项等。
-
进行代码重构和优化:通过对代码进行重构和优化,可以提高应用程序的性能。可以使用 Qt Creator 的代码分析工具和性能分析工具来发现和优化代码中的性能瓶颈。
通过以上步骤,可以在 Ubuntu 中使用 Qt Creator 进行性能优化,提高应用程序的性能和响应速度。